Inhaltsangabe

This book has original poetry appropriate to all levels of reader but with a definate adult complexity. It contains sections designed to bring about awareness of the Muscular Dystrophy Association and the humanism of disability. It contains vivid full color art some original for the book, some reprinted, as well as, some black and white photo's. It also contains biographies on all participating artist.

Über die Autorin bzw. den Autor

Sorcha Duncan was born in Lakenheath, England. She was diagnosed with Muscular Dystrophy in 1993 while working as a Ranger for the Shenandoah National Park. Horseman, fisherman, animal lover, GIA graduate gemologist and poet, Sorcha lives near Richmond, Virginia where she works tirelessly for others diagnosed with MD.
